Match Preview: Sunderland vs Manchester City

Sunderland return to premier league action tonight against Manchester City at the Stadium of Light. With the transfer window now shut, the Black Cats now have to push on with the squad left at Sam Allardyce’s disposal. Debuts are expected to be given to Whabi Khazri and Lamine Kone, as Sunderland look to return to winning ways against tough opposition.

Kick-off – Tuesday 2nd February @ 1945

Venue – Stadium of Light

Referee – Stuart Attwell

Potential Sunderland SquadHarper, Pickford, Mannone, Matthews, Jones, O’Shea, Laing, Yedlin, Kone, Van Aanholt, Cattermole, Lens, Rodwell, Kirchhoff, Toivonen, M’Vila, Johnson, Borini, Defoe, Watmore, Khazri.

Injuries: Kaboul (Hamstring), Larsson (Hamstring).

Potential Manchester City Squad: Caballero, Hart, Wright, Demichelis, Otamendi, Clichy, Sagna, Fernandinho, Iheanacho, Navas, Sterling, Mangala, Delph, Zabaleta, Fernando, Toure, Silva, Aguero.

Injuries: Nasri (Tendon), Kompany (Calf), Bony (Calf), Kolarov (Doubt), De Bruyne (Knee).

 

Read Sunderland’s Prediction:

This will be a very tough game for Sunderland in the start of a torrid month ahead for the Black Cats. If Sam Allardyce can scrape a draw tonight then that will be huge bonus for Sunderland.

Sunderland 0-2 Manchester City.
